i run my 2500k at 4ghz (stock 3.3) @ 1.12V.
The reason your OC fails probably is due to the turbo (automatic) voltage, which in most cases is ALOT. Change your voltage manually along with changing the multiplier, just two simple steps and try again. If u are going for 3.8 which i think its better for your stock fun, go for 1.0V. If u have problems put a tad more juice in it.
You dont need 6hrs of Prime96 testing. 15 minutes will more often than not tell you if you are stable or not.

According to wiki, to beat through full plate armors, before the evolution of “accurate” high power firearms (and bullets), you could use the evolution of a 2hander sword, which had no cutting edge at all and acted as a pike.
One of its designs, “a hand and a half”, the blade was actually rhombic and 2/3s of the rest of the blade was made to keep a hand on and use it in leverage. Those swords was sturdy enough, long enough and heavy enough to manage a stab on the plate. You could also grab the sword from the point end and use it as a hammer, crashing the sword guard on the opponent.
The evolution of the evolution of 2hander swords were types of polearms, even longer and more suited to fight en-masse the plate users. Those fitted with a small axe or bludgeon edge (and a puncture/grip end on the other side) were very effective due to longer reach, weight – if u use it as a bludgeon or the accute point at the end to penetrate.
